Ashta Population - Gulbarga, Karnataka
Ashta is a large village located in Gulbarga Taluka of Gulbarga district, Karnataka with total 367 families residing. The Ashta village has population of 2061 of which 1083 are males while 978 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Ashta village population of children with age 0-6 is 257 which makes up 12.47 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Ashta village is 903 which is lower than Karnataka state average of 973. Child Sex Ratio for the Ashta as per census is 760, lower than Karnataka average of 948.
Ashta village has lower literacy rate compared to Karnataka. In 2011, literacy rate of Ashta village was 57.15 % compared to 75.36 % of Karnataka. In Ashta Male literacy stands at 67.77 % while female literacy rate was 45.67 %.

Ashta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 367 | - | - |
Population | 2,061 | 1,083 | 978 |
Child (0-6) | 257 | 146 | 111 |
Schedule Caste | 387 | 212 | 175 |
Schedule Tribe | 4 | 4 | 0 |
Literacy | 57.15 % | 67.77 % | 45.67 % |
Total Workers | 965 | 573 | 392 |
Main Worker | 184 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 781 | 397 | 384 |
